你查询的IP:[118.89.196.103]  地理位置:中国–上海–上海

最新查询219.242.88.128 120.192.99.241 203.208.71.228 222.248.162.48 203.212.28.83 202.127.13.164 117.24.120.230 203.148.245.32 117.22.242.104 118.89.196.103 116.8.83.228 202.181.112.166 119.40.64.83 202.180.128.36 121.32.113.20 221.57.61.42 119.63.32.161 202.38.152.107 58.116.230.47 116.248.22.201 117.24.169.121 117.103.16.215 221.199.189.230 124.248.122.93 218.104.90.135 118.88.32.27 203.148.227.0 123.37.128.162 123.4.165.237 210.14.128.170 125.215.124.30